Job description

Our client is a well-established M&E engineering and construction business delivering complex building services projects across highly regulated sectors including defence, pharmaceuticals, life sciences, advanced manufacturing, food production, and high-tech facilities. Due to continued growth, they are seeking an experienced Pre-Construction Director to lead and develop their pre-construction function.

The Role

Reporting to the Operations Director and operating as part of the Senior Leadership Team, you will be responsible for overseeing all pre-construction activities from initial enquiry through to contract award and handover. This is a strategic leadership role with responsibility for business development, client management, estimating, bid leadership, commercial oversight, and team development.

You will play a key role in identifying and securing new business opportunities, strengthening client relationships, and ensuring projects are commercially robust, technically compliant, and successfully transitioned into delivery teams.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ead and develop the pre-construction function, aligning processes and strategies with wider business objectives
  • Provide leadership across estimating, bid management, client engagement, and tender submissions
  • Develop and maintain relationships with key clients, acting as a senior point of contact throughout the pre-construction phase
  • Drive business development initiatives and identify new project opportunities across target sectors
  • Lead client presentations, technical workshops, value engineering sessions, and tender interviews
  • Oversee mechanical and electrical estimating activities, ensuring accurate and commercially competitive submissions
  • Support design management activities, including BIM, design compliance, sustainability, and technical risk mitigation
  • Review tender cost plans, commercial proposals, contractual risks, and project profitability
  • Ensure the successful handover of secured projects to operational delivery teams
  • Mentor and develop multidisciplinary teams across estimating, design, and pre-construction functions
Requirements
  • Proven experience in a senior pre-construction, estimating, commercial, or design leadership role within the M&E/building services sector
  • Strong background delivering projects within sectors such as defence, pharmaceutical, industrial, food manufacturing, life sciences, or advanced technology environments
  • Excellent understanding of mechanical and electrical building services systems
  • Demonstrable track record in securing profitable contracts and driving business growth
  • Strong commercial awareness, negotiation skills, and risk management capabilities
  • Experience leading multidisciplinary teams and managing key client relationships
  • Degree or HNC qualified in Mechanical, Electrical, Building Services Engineering, or a related discipline
  • Chartered Engineer status or equivalent professional accreditation
  • Knowledge of BIM and digital construction processes
  • Experience of design-and-build and turnkey project delivery
